Why Design Display Systems with Intel® SDM?

Maximum Flexibility in Minimum Space

Deliver enriching visual experiences while saving cost via a sleek, all-in-one, ultraslim shape with no casing. With Intel® SDM’s flexible, portable design, access full workload capabilities while making the most of space—even in hard-to-reach areas.

Future-Oriented Capabilities Now

Upgrade systems and scale workloads with built-in, optimized processing capabilities and high-speed connections. Eliminate external I/O with the Intel® SDM custom I/O receptacle board. Sustain new platforms, features, and technologies like 5G, Wi-Fi 6E, and FPGAs. Support display resolutions of up to 8K HDR and beyond.

Sleek Intelligence and Interoperability

Gain the same level of intelligence and interoperability as the Open Pluggable Specification (OPS) but in a smaller form factor—choose either Intel® SDM–S (60 mm x 100 mm) or Intel® SDM–L (175 mm x 100 mm).

Simplified Integration

Reduce system complexity with modular, flexible options for different components, processors, operating systems, and types of interfaces with compatibility for an array of standards. Integrate into visual IoT applications without additional cabling through plug-and-play readiness.

Use in a Variety of Application Scenarios

Leverage broad applications for commercial and embedded use cases for 24" to 100" display sizes, including all-in-ones (AIOs), LED video walls, large-format interactive flat panel displays (IFPDs), inclusive smart boards and projectors, and streaming audiovisual over internet protocol (AVoIP).

As digital displays get thinner and power-efficient performance becomes more critical, the Intel® Smart Display Module (Intel® SDM) specification and reference design delivers the same level of intelligence and interoperability as the Open Pluggable Specification (OPS) but in a smaller form factor targeted for integration into ultraslim all-in-one designs. No design housing means reduced cost. And the sleek design allows it to be fully integrated into visual IoT applications that require minimal space with maximum performance, such as hospitality screens and bedside terminals.

Intel® SDM comes in two form factor size options—the Intel® SDM Small (Intel® SDM–S), 60 mm x 100 mm, and Intel® SDM Large (Intel® SDM–L), 175 mm x 100 mm, with a maximum z-height of 20 mm, without enclosure. This allows for new and scalable designs. And, by incorporating high-speed connectivity with a custom I/O receptacle board, the need for external I/O is eliminated. Intel® SDM easily upgrades from basic to extended features that support 8K resolution and beyond, including video data capture.

A display module processes data in a way that creates visual output, or a presentation of information, to a digital screen. Display modules are typically embedded in a larger technology system and are highly integrated and attuned to interact with their environment. A display module will show information via digital signage, desktop displays, all-in-one monitors, large- format interactive flat panel displays, smart projectors, and audiovisual over internet protocol (AVoIP) for streaming experiences.
